Best Far Rockaway Public Middle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 10 public middle schools serving 5,231 students in Far Rockaway, NY.
The top-ranked public middle schools in Far Rockaway, NY are Success Academy Charter School-far Rockaway, P.s. 47 Chris Galas and Knowledge And Power Preparatory Academy Vi.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Far Rockaway, NY public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 36% (versus the New York public middle school average of 51%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 51% statewide average). Middle schools in Far Rockaway have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of New York public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 95%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the New York public middle school average of 64% (majority Hispanic).
